DROP'S HOOD

I've been decorating for Halloween since 1997 but I feel I can only say I've been haunting since 2005. Making my own props is the most satisfying hobby/obsession I've ever had. Garage of Evil is the first network/forum/group/space/etc. that I've ever belonged to and so far I'm really enjoying it. Living in smalltown Idaho, I seem to be all alone out on this Halloween-Nut branch and it's nice to finally have some company, even if you all do live like a million miles away.

You Guys Rule!

My Halloween joy stems from my seven nephews and five nieces running around my house and yard on Halloween night in a sugar-fueled frenzy. It's a wonderful madness. Over the last couple of years, my minions have been moving away as their parents foolishly prioritize careers and education over my Halloween party. I'm left with just one nephew this season.
